Commit graph

206 commits

Author SHA1 Message Date
Wolfram Schneider
6bf15f68fb cleanup CentOS config 2015-04-06 17:47:33 +00:00
Wolfram Schneider
95116ef680 add manpages for CentOS 7.1 2015-04-06 17:37:45 +00:00
Bjoern A. Zeeb
f05cca897d Bump copyright year.
Happy New Year 2015!
2014-12-31 10:00:44 +00:00
Wolfram Schneider
1c6ff751fe add a bunch of older FreeBSD-ports-* manpages 2014-12-26 14:26:19 +00:00
Wolfram Schneider
fb0e0fa0ce do not offer PostScript and latin1 output anymore
These formats are rarely used, less than once a day.
2014-12-22 16:46:13 +00:00
Wolfram Schneider
4323b2fcd3 add alias FreeBSD 9.3-RELEASE and Ports 2014-12-22 16:27:30 +00:00
Wolfram Schneider
e0e5bc9212 remove stale FreeBSD 9.2-stable 2014-12-22 16:24:10 +00:00
Wolfram Schneider
1c270fc304 add manpages for FreeBSD Ports 9.3-RELEASE 2014-12-22 16:22:39 +00:00
Wolfram Schneider
a44b62ef47 add manpages for FreeBSD Ports 10.0-RELEASE 2014-12-22 16:17:45 +00:00
Wolfram Schneider
06c5262583 add non-standard manpages to FreeBSD Ports 10.1-RELEASE 2014-12-22 16:16:58 +00:00
Gavin Atkinson
89c03f1152 Blindly switch all http://*.freebsd.org to https in man.cgi. 2014-11-08 19:38:17 +00:00
Wolfram Schneider
13d78d5546 add CentOS manual pages for 5.9, 5.10, 5.11, 6.4, 6.5, 6.6, 7.0 2014-11-08 17:33:33 +00:00
Wolfram Schneider
657cf61f40 add manual pages for Debian 6.0.10 and Debian 7.7.0 2014-11-08 17:27:34 +00:00
Gavin Atkinson
20c5805b7d On the CGI pages, use the same style of "donate" links as the rest of the
site uses.
2014-11-04 06:07:09 +00:00
Gavin Atkinson
f754a77481 Switch search box at top of CGI pages over to DuckDuckGo, as per r45919. 2014-11-04 05:12:06 +00:00
Wolfram Schneider
c6fcc98222 add NetBSD 6.1.5 manual pages 2014-11-02 10:18:50 +00:00
Wolfram Schneider
a1665bbff7 add OpenBSD 5.4, 5.5 and 5.6 manual pages 2014-11-02 10:02:09 +00:00
Glen Barber
18b6ba2c77 Add one more 10.1-RELEASE ports entry.
Sponsored by:	The FreeBSD Foundation
2014-10-17 20:58:33 +00:00
Glen Barber
4659a19d9d Add the FreeBSD 10.1-RELEASE ports manual page entries.
Sponsored by:	The FreeBSD Foundation
2014-10-17 20:54:24 +00:00
Glen Barber
ac10f65a8d Add FreeBSD 10.1-RELEASE to man.cgi.
Update 10.0-STABLE -> 10.1-STABLE.
Set the default manual page path to 10.1-RELEASE.

Sponsored by:	The FreeBSD Foundation
2014-10-17 20:49:16 +00:00
Gavin Atkinson
66473ad4eb Replace the "o" modifier to the pattern match, lost in previous revision. 2014-09-28 11:31:25 +00:00
Gavin Atkinson
c36a52f60b In ports.cgi, when indexing the INDEX file, track what we have found by
using the port origin rather than the link to the port pkg-descr.  For
ports which are sub-ports of others (e.g. most pf te php5* ports) all
would have the same pkg-descr listed in the index and so we would only
show the last-found port, rather than all matching ports.

Reported by:	Can0r <can0r yandex ru> via -doc
2014-09-27 11:44:31 +00:00
Gavin Atkinson
a800ec229e Stop linking to cvsweb in old commit messages: cvsweb.f.o no longer exists. 2014-08-28 11:48:19 +00:00
Wolfram Schneider
1c9cc27002 FreeBSD 10.0-RELEASE is the default release (was 9.3) 2014-08-19 17:21:32 +00:00
Wolfram Schneider
5b4fabdaa0 protocol independent url 2014-08-19 15:44:26 +00:00
Wolfram Schneider
fe535fea8f protocol independent url 2014-08-19 15:38:28 +00:00
Gavin Atkinson
fc37cb633c In query-pr.cgi, stop linking to cvsweb.cgi as it no longer exists. 2014-08-16 21:07:09 +00:00
Gavin Atkinson
52c494c9fd Stop installing cvsweb.cgi and its config files - these have been unused
for a while now (and indeed are redirected to svnweb now, so have been
inaccessible for some time)
2014-08-16 20:47:00 +00:00
Gavin Atkinson
a1ac1db720 Remove a reference to cvsweb and other dead code unused since r40013. 2014-08-16 20:25:38 +00:00
Gavin Atkinson
2e7186064b Both http://forums.FreeBSD.org and http://wiki.FreeBSD.org redirect to
secure versions of the sites, so link to the secure version directly.
Note that for wiki links I have only fixed up key links in navbars etc,
there are a large number of other links but fixing them does not seem
worth the churn.
2014-08-02 13:39:27 +00:00
Gavin Atkinson
90dc95bf1a The canonical form of links to Bugzilla should be http://bugs.FreeBSD.org .
Correct case and schema.
2014-07-30 22:55:12 +00:00
Peter Wemm
993f4b49cb Fix "print (...) interpreted as function" 2014-07-18 03:47:21 +00:00
Peter Wemm
eadb0abf9a Disable references to bsddoc collections that don't exist on the server
as it causes stderr spam.
2014-07-18 02:41:28 +00:00
Glen Barber
d1dfcab2e2 Remove dead scripts.
Sponsored by:	The FreeBSD Foundation
2014-07-18 02:41:17 +00:00
Peter Wemm
c570f1067c Remove some relics of the CVS based ports system that doesn't exist.
Approved by:	gjb
2014-07-18 02:39:01 +00:00
Glen Barber
71f99b56b8 - Add 9.3-RELEASE and 9.3-stable paths.
- Make 9.3-RELEASE the default, because it contains a few
  manual pages that are newer than 10.0-RELEASE (vt(4) in
  particular).
- Update 'freebsd-stable9' to 9.3.

Approved by:	re (implicit), doceng (implicit)
Sponsored by:	The FreeBSD Foundation
2014-06-30 19:55:16 +00:00
Peter Wemm
6c8cb8fc1d Attempt to fix some can't-possibly-work perl. 2014-06-29 01:46:35 +00:00
Warren Block
b6ade22d89 Be more specific about which PR is current and which is historical. 2014-06-18 19:50:52 +00:00
Peter Wemm
170f31c141 Place a link to the bugzilla version of each PR at the top of the page so
that folks arriving from mail archive links have a clear location to go.
2014-06-09 00:30:05 +00:00
Peter Wemm
930b896503 Skip offering a search form on a non-existing PR lookup. 2014-06-09 00:12:19 +00:00
Peter Wemm
8063ec8fcf Fix syntax error in previous commit. 2014-06-08 18:22:28 +00:00
Eitan Adler
9e14a35364 During the temporary period, make it more obvious that this script is old and
incomplete.
2014-06-08 17:11:06 +00:00
Eitan Adler
d56abb52df During the temporary period, make it more obvious that this script is old and
incomplete.

It needs to live for debugging, while people ensure that their bugs are correct.
this has already caught issues.  Eventually it will turn into a proper redirect
for any old bugs, and a warning for newer IDs.
2014-06-08 08:17:34 +00:00
Eitan Adler
f4f1379a6c During the temporary period, redirect people to bugzilla. 2014-06-08 08:06:13 +00:00
Eitan Adler
23936b73d6 During the temporary period, drop the footer on the gnats PRs. 2014-06-08 08:02:42 +00:00
Eitan Adler
d02894ff5e During the temporary period, drop the footer on the gnats PRs. 2014-06-08 08:00:18 +00:00
Wolfram Schneider
536050cea8 fix old perl code:
$* is no longer supported at ./cgi-lib.pl
2014-05-29 11:39:02 +00:00
Wolfram Schneider
94eeeb9c5f update freebsd-release-ports alias 2014-05-18 18:34:27 +00:00
Wolfram Schneider
d215c39b73 configure arch for FreeBSD 8.4-RELEASE 2014-05-18 18:33:47 +00:00
Wolfram Schneider
2e5015b185 fix 'FreeBSD 8.4-RELEASE and Ports' 2014-05-18 18:26:24 +00:00
Wolfram Schneider
ad9c74fd63 add FreeBSD 9.2-RELEASE and Ports 2014-05-18 18:24:55 +00:00
Wolfram Schneider
9c8bda7748 freebsd-stable8 points to FreeBSD 8.4-stable 2014-05-18 18:21:18 +00:00
Wolfram Schneider
e390bc24d2 freebsd-stable9 points to 9.2-stable 2014-05-18 18:20:28 +00:00
Wolfram Schneider
9ab9a9061f Add 'FreeBSD Ports 8.4-RELEASE' and 'FreeBSD Ports 9.2-RELEASE' manual pages 2014-05-18 18:18:09 +00:00
Glen Barber
91f6162904 Remove trailing '/' to fix a broken link.
Submitted by:	Denis (geodni@free.fr)
Sponsored by:	The FreeBSD Foundation
2014-03-28 02:46:37 +00:00
Gabor Pali
e6e9f2c075 - Improve formatting when generating sponsor entries 2014-03-04 20:28:29 +00:00
Gabor Pali
ce8e9956a4 - Attempt to implement support for the sponsor tag in the quarterly status
report generator

Assisted by:	gjb
2014-03-04 19:52:52 +00:00
Glen Barber
f502870e5d Attempt to prevent man.cgi from causing a deadlock.
Provoked by:	peter, zi
Sponsored by:	The FreeBSD Foundation
2014-02-19 23:49:19 +00:00
Glen Barber
15f6498043 Include SectionIterator.pm.
Sponsored by:	The FreeBSD Foundation
2014-02-07 19:41:04 +00:00
Glen Barber
56f5775eb9 open2.pl is deprecated, so use IPC::Open2 instead.
Sponsored by:	The FreeBSD Foundation
2014-02-07 19:27:59 +00:00
Glen Barber
13c615a292 Switch man.cgi to 10.0-RELEASE by default.
Sponsored by:	The FreeBSD Foundation
2014-01-20 20:30:59 +00:00
Glen Barber
c5b864fbfc Bump copyright year.
Happy New Year 2014!

Sponsored by:	The FreeBSD Foundation
2013-12-31 12:33:29 +00:00
Glen Barber
922db33a57 - Add 10.0-RELEASE manual page path.
- Add 11-CURRENT manual page path.
- Update default -STABLE to 10.0.

Sponsored by:	The FreeBSD Foundation
2013-12-30 17:10:07 +00:00
Glen Barber
b0b486a25f After updating oldred, cross my my fingers and remove getopts.pl
requirement so the PR search page works again.

Hat(s):		doceng, clusteradm
Sponsored by:	The FreeBSD Foundation
2013-11-05 20:25:10 +00:00
Glen Barber
5ae170b639 Set 9.2-RELEASE as the default FreeBSD version for manual pages. 2013-09-30 05:55:59 +00:00
Glen Barber
61c877b289 Add the 10.0-CURRENT manual page link. 2013-09-30 00:23:19 +00:00
Glen Barber
728f77f0a3 Add manual page links for 9.2-RELEASE. 2013-09-29 23:30:42 +00:00
Gavin Atkinson
27372c6a31 Revert r41532 for now - this appears to cause open tasks to be lost in
certain circumstances.

Reported by:	gabor
2013-06-27 16:43:13 +00:00
Warren Block
3cad62df06 Add links to the FDP Primer and the Books and Articles Online to the
Documentation drop-down menu to increase their discoverability.

Reviewed by:	gjb
2013-06-25 23:46:46 +00:00
Hiroki Sato
ccf4d9f5f7 Add 8.4 manual pages. 2013-06-08 18:33:09 +00:00
Peter Wemm
eb07e9ed71 Merge from html style: don't direct people to cvsweb. 2013-05-18 21:03:29 +00:00
Wolfram Schneider
ce572c1703 add OpenBSD 5.3 manual pages 2013-05-01 18:37:17 +00:00
Gavin Atkinson
d0cbba3882 Indent with a slightly more common two spaces, not three. 2013-05-01 12:29:21 +00:00
Gavin Atkinson
1d73911b1a Only output the <help> section if tasks were created - otherwise the
empty section needs removing manually during compilation.
2013-05-01 12:28:35 +00:00
Gavin Atkinson
2c29633dfe Produce valid XML in the case where a simple tag with no text is produced
(most apparent when including URLs without descriptions)
2013-05-01 12:07:59 +00:00
Gavin Atkinson
5dafec0da8 Suggest that monthly reports be emailed as an attachment 2013-05-01 11:57:15 +00:00
Chris Rees
391471e01f Trailing newlines are stripped from any attachments to PRs. This is a problem
commonly manifested by distinfo updates, where the file ends up without a
newline.  Newer versions of GNU patch also choke on such patches.

There is probably a more elegant solution than this, but given that GNATS
is not going to be with us for too long, we can rely on the behaviour of tools
to ignore any trailing newlines if they are added incorrectly [patch, shar].

http://lists.freebsd.org/pipermail/svn-ports-all/2013-February/012069.html

Anyone who can show that adding extra newlines to attachments causes breakage
is welcome to comment.

Bug noticed by:	ak, dougb
Approved by:	maintainer timeout (shaun, five months, multiple emails)
2013-02-18 20:56:52 +00:00
Wolfram Schneider
593c12b2a0 FreeBSD 9.1-RELEASE is the defautl release
cleanup -stable releases
2013-01-26 20:06:40 +00:00
Bjoern A. Zeeb
f7fcf26493 Happy New Year 2013! 2012-12-31 12:49:40 +00:00
Hiroki Sato
ff7eab4dff Add FreeBSD 9.1-RELEASE. 2012-12-25 04:27:26 +00:00
Wolfram Schneider
b397dcf07c display a hint to use http://svnweb.freebsd.org if no CVSROOT was found 2012-11-20 09:23:20 +00:00
Glen Barber
bab268db4b Default view to text, since it loads far faster than the markup version. 2012-11-16 17:57:20 +00:00
Glen Barber
1cbee64c5e Remove the 'Sources' link. It is redundant with the main
port version link.
2012-11-15 22:46:40 +00:00
Glen Barber
06cc2847c6 Fix URL for 'Long description' from last commit.
Ugh...
2012-11-15 22:36:44 +00:00
Glen Barber
c829986f14 Use svnweb for displaying pkg-descr, instead of relying on local
file copies.
2012-11-15 22:29:05 +00:00
Glen Barber
095216c90f Remove the tarball download link. 2012-11-15 22:06:50 +00:00
Glen Barber
c1384d65d5 Link to the actual revision log page. 2012-11-15 22:04:37 +00:00
Glen Barber
251097f6bb Attempt to fix ports searching from the FreeBSD website. 2012-11-15 21:03:36 +00:00
Eitan Adler
0bccfdb5b7 Fix a couple of seplling msitakes.
Add comma after e.g.

Approved by:	bcr (mentor)
2012-11-11 22:29:05 +00:00
Eitan Adler
1918bca0f0 Prefer svnweb to cvsweb.
Approved by:	bcr (mentor)
2012-11-10 13:31:24 +00:00
Wolfram Schneider
172de2faf1 new man pages for OpenBSD 5.1 and OpenBSD 5.2 2012-11-04 18:46:16 +00:00
Wolfram Schneider
dcadec5929 added NetBSD 6.0 manual pages 2012-10-21 10:53:44 +00:00
Isabell Long
8208d1854e Related to r39679:
- Remove the repocopy CSS rule.
  - Remove another block of text about repocopies.

Reviewed by:	bugmeister (eadler)
Approved by:	gabor (mentor)
2012-10-07 18:34:10 +00:00
Isabell Long
325b202f85 - Remove the reference to CVS repocopy in query-pr-summary.cgi: now we
have switched to SVN it is obsolete.
- Change some hyphens to em dashes for consistency.

Reviewed by:	bugmeister (eadler)
Approved by:	gabor (mentor)
2012-10-07 17:52:42 +00:00
Isabell Long
bee5d224fe Remove the ability to change the font size on the website. There are now
much better ways of doing this in modern web browsers.  Furthermore, it
never worked as well as it should have done, as too much of the website is
built around fixed layouts.

It was felt it was best to remove the size switcher from all languages at
once, so that the infrastructure (styleswitcher.js etc.) could be removed
at the same time.

Discussed at:	Cambridge DevSummit, August 2012
Discussed on:	www@
Approved by:	gabor (mentor)
2012-09-30 13:27:05 +00:00
Wolfram Schneider
3426479320 configure FreeBSD 9.0-stable 2012-09-16 13:24:34 +00:00
Eitan Adler
1998203926 Add ability to search for 10.x PRs
PR:		www/161672
Approved by:	gabor
2012-09-15 12:35:53 +00:00
Gabor Kovesdan
e54e1823cb - Convert id to lower case
Approved by:	doceng (implicit)
2012-08-24 10:47:48 +00:00
Wolfram Schneider
1e5c2bed6f CentOS manpages for releases 5.3, 5.6, 5.7, 5.8, 6.0, 6.1, 6.2, 6.3 2012-08-18 18:48:41 +00:00
Isabell Long
5de94deadc Add a line feed to the end of a sentence to prevent two sentences merging
into one (i.e. there being no blank space after a full stop).

Approved by:	gavin (bugmeister), gjb (mentor)
2012-07-22 10:52:16 +00:00
Warren Block
7ecfdedeab Consolidate multiple SVN menus into one now that the SVN repository
contains source, doc, and ports.

Based on jgh's diff, but modifies both the static header and the CGI
program that generates the header for dynamic pages.

PR:		169798
Submitted by:	jgh
Reviewed by:	gjb
2012-07-17 16:35:35 +00:00
Eitan Adler
7f60579661 Prefer the final result of redirected URLs instead of indirect links.
Approved by:	gjb
2012-06-21 04:09:46 +00:00
Eitan Adler
4827366874 Add a menu item linking to the documentation svn repository.
Include "source" in the original menu option.

Reviewed by:	issyl0
Approved by:	bcr
2012-06-21 03:20:54 +00:00
Hiroki Sato
35babe0ae5 - Set svn:ketwords and svn:mime-type. Note that application/octet-stream is
set on some files as a workaround for binary check.
- Fix pathname for svn co in the webupdate script.

Approved by:	doceng (implicit)
2012-05-17 19:12:14 +00:00
Hiroki Sato
4fe414e55f - Move developers.sgml to the language-independent directory.
- Move files under <lang>/htdocs/share to <lang>/share.
- s/WEB_PREFIX/DOC_PREFIX/
- Update the webupdate script to use the SVN repository.
 
Approved by:	doceng (implicit)
2012-05-17 03:23:15 +00:00
Hiroki Sato
282a032540 - Remove junk directories.
- Repocopy from www/<lang> to head/<lang>/htdocs to eliminate duplicate
  information in the www and the doc directory.
- Add various administration files to svnadmin.
 
Approved by:	doceng (implicit)
2012-05-17 02:51:08 +00:00